What riders find here.

Thursday Night Motocross at Portland International Raceway is one of the most remarkable institutions in American motocross, the longest continuously running nighttime motocross series in the country, going strong since 1966. That's almost 60 years of weekly Thursday night racing on the same hallowed PIR infield, from April through September every single summer. Around 200 racers show up every Thursday, ranging from pee-wees through full pros, paying $10 (adults) or $5 (kids 6-12) for a chance to race under the PIR lights starting at 6pm with practice at 5pm. The track itself uses the Portland International Raceway infield, a specially-built MX layout with soft dirt and notably steep hills that take advantage of natural elevation, lit for night racing, with concessions and the kind of authentic local race-night atmosphere you can't manufacture. For Pacific Northwest riders, Thursday Night MX is more than a track, it's a weekly community ritual that's been the entry point for generations of Oregon and Washington racers, the place where careers start and where families gather all summer. Located on PIR's grounds in north Portland, easy access from I-5 and I-405, just minutes from downtown.
